Abstract

Mitochondrial DNA(mtDNA) anomaly was emerging as a cause of idiopathic cardiomyopathy in addition to sarcomeric gene mutation. Meanwhile, several point mutations and deletions in mtDNA initially recognized as major causes of mitochondrial encephalomyopathies are now clarified to share 1% cause of diabetes mellitus. These results indicate that mtDNA mutations will be a significant candidate for cardiomyopathies. Screening of cardiomyopathic patients with mtDNA point mutations revealed that there were at least several % of mtDNA anomaly (MELAS type) among them. They also showed specific findings in ultrastructures of the cardiac muscle.
